Research On The Optimization Of Cold Chain Logistics Distribution System Of Agricultural Products Under Low Carbon Constraint

With the increasing production of agricultural products in China,the demand for the quality and service of fresh agricultural products is getting higher and higher,especially the "last one kilometer" distribution problem,which puts forward higher demand for the cold chain logistics and distribution of agricultural products.Cold chain logistics industry as a demand oriented service industry,with the circulation of agricultural products,the total amount of activities has been increasing continuously.Air pollution is caused by the increase of distribution cost and fuel consumption.Meanwhile,the urban traffic congestion and other problems are triggered by the increase of logistics transport vehicles.Today,under much attention of low carbon economy,the realization of low-carbon operation in various industries has become the common goal pursued by the public.Therefore,the low carbon improvement of agricultural products cold chain logistics distribution has become an inevitable trend.How to ensure the quality of logistics delivery service,optimize the cost and reduce pollution is a topic worth studying.Based on the current situation,this paper combines the low carbon economy,distribution system and other related theories,adds carbon emission constraints on the basis of traditional related theories,analyze the cold chain logistics distribution system under low carbon constraints.Through discuss the influence of the key factor changes on the distribution cost and the carbon dioxide emission.In this paper,the system dynamics method is used to establish the system dynamics model that considers the distribution cost and carbon dioxide emission,and then analyze the influence factors of the cold chain logistics distribution system under the low carbon constraint.Meanwhile,this paper takes the cold chain logistics distribution system in Zhengzhou as an example,collects relevant data and carries out simulation research.The results show that the cost of distribution and carbon dioxide emissions can be reduced by changing the level of information technology,the ability of circulation processing operation and the ability of organization and management,the increase of the demand response ability will lead to the increase of the system distribution cost and the reduction of carbon dioxide emissions,which needs to coordinate the cost and environmental benefits.From the result of the analysis of the government policy support level,the government policy supports the effect of carbon dioxide emissions in the distribution system,but there is a diminishing effect.It is necessary for the government to adjust or promulgate relevant laws and regulations to improve the awareness of environmental protection.Finally,through the analysis of the full text,on the basis of the above research results,the paper put forward the optimization proposal of the cold chain logistics distribution system in Zhengzhou,which provides the theoretical basis and practical basis for the gradual realization of the win-win of economic effect and ecological benefit.
